STANDING ORDERS (33 - 36)


DISORDERLY CONDUCT

33. (a) All members must observe the Code of Conduct which was adopted by the Council of 6 February 2002 a copy of which is annexed to these Standing Orders.

(b) No member shall at a Meeting persistently disregard the ruling of the Chairman, wilfully obstruct business or behave irregularly, offensively, improperly or in such a manner as to bring the Council into disrepute.

(c) If, in the opinion of the Chairman, a member has acted in a manner contrary to that required, the Chairman shall express that opinion to the Council and thereafter any member may move that the member named be no longer heard or that the member named do leave the Meeting, and the motion, if seconded, shall be put forthwith and without discussion. If a member reasonably believes another member is in breach of the code of conduct, that member is under a duty to report the breach to the Standards Board (England).

(d) If the motion mentioned in paragraph (c) is disobeyed, the Chairman may adjourn the Meeting or take such further steps as may reasonably be necessary to enforce them.

RIGHT OF REPLY

34. The mover of a resolution shall have a right to reply immediately before the resolution is put to the vote. If an amendment is proposed the mover of the amendment shall be entitled to reply immediately before the amendment is put to the vote. A Member exercising a right of reply shall not introduce new matter. After the right of reply has been exercised or waived, a vote shall be taken without further discussion.

ALTERATION OF RESOLUTION

35. A Member may, without the consent of his seconder, move amendments to his own resolution.


RESCISSION OF PREVIOUS RESOLUTION

36. (a) A decision (whether affirmative or negative) of the Council shall not be reversed within six months save by a special resolution, the written notice whereof bears the names of at least five Members of the Council, or by resolution moved in pursuance of the report or recommendation of a Committee.

(b) When a special resolution or any other resolution moved under the provisions of paragraph (a) of this Order has been disposed of, no similar resolution may be moved within a further six months.
